On December 27 2010 12:57 bumatlarge wrote: 5 votes in thirty minutes for pandain. Thats a bit unsettling. But it will give us something to work with. Exactly. Also, much as I love polarized votes, and I figure we should force one as frequently as possible, it's a mistake to read too much into them. Often, especially on the first day, the accused are just a batch of greens. Mafia are pretty good about not being the inactive the town decides to target. Which is why we should pick people like Pandain, put them on the spot, see if they sweat, and move on if they don't. Eventually, we'll have two good candidates, force votes on either/or, and then work from there. But by no means is one list all mafia, and the other not. Early information is good, but it needs to be given the respect (or lack of respect) that it deserves. | ||

On December 27 2010 13:31 seRapH wrote: Since we're discussing lynching inactives (which at this point I mostly agree with unless something drastically better pops up) what are we using to define "inactive"? <5 posts? No meaningful posts? And how will we pick the inactive? Or should we all pick our own inactive to lynch? I really should have clarified this. When I say we are lynching inactives, we are not just lynching inactives, we are really lynching people who "contribute without really contributing." As in, we're trying to pressure people who don't talk so that people will talk. Basically, if someone hasn't made a meaningful post, I'm going to vote for them. I'm picking them somewhat at random, but really we should all decide on one(and then another, and so forth like I'm doing) so that the pressure is really there. On December 27 2010 13:34 TheMango wrote: I thought inactives were automatically mod killed/replaced? Also, isn't it way too early to even vote now, since i'd say half the people have yet to post/read their role PM's? This would make sense however there is more than one reason to start voting now. By starting out with the "be active or die" stance people are encouraged to post from the start. The main problem with day 1 is the lack of information, and sometimes day 2 happens and since no one posted, we're basically at the same state as day 2. Votes serve a double purpose right now: they generate discussion and they get people to post meaningful content. | ||
